Output 28435cdd90a5a5158e7be09269452fc282aa7dc08a4cecd4bdae3b12aa788938:1

value
159516695
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19cfcb12647378132bbcb57bdc5961a7fe8ffba5 OP_EQUALVERIFY OP_CHECKSIG
address
13MUpXPCFUKrAGcM1wrURZkgjQLi3fnFxH
transaction
28435cdd90a5a5158e7be09269452fc282aa7dc08a4cecd4bdae3b12aa788938
confirmations
400979
spent
true